titleOfInvention Leadless chip carrier for logic components
abstract Support device (40) for mounting logic components on the surface of a printed circuit board (41). The support device (40) includes an enclosure structure defining top and bottom surfaces as well as a cavity (50) in the bottom surface for receiving a logic component (51). A recessed cover portion (56) is attached to the enclosure so as to close the cavity (50), thereby effectively enclosing the logic component (51) in the enclosure. The support device (40) includes means for mounting the enclosure on a printed circuit board so that the cover (56) is not in contact with the surface of the printed circuit board (41). The enclosure further includes members for electrically connecting the logic component (51) to the printed circuit board (41). In another embodiment, a support device (100) for mounting logic components on the surface of a printed circuit board (41) uses ground and voltage planes with an alternating signal (118) and AC power lines (121) to provide coplanar / parallel band and coplanar / microstrip transmission line environments along portions of the signal lines (118). Consequently, this makes it possible to obtain signal lines having a controlled impedance environment and a minimized crosstalk rate between neighboring signal conductors located in the same plane.
